L ong, long ago a spring created a natural barrage of reddish brown calcareous tufa. Now El Abid River falls over this giant barrier, forming the most impressive waterfall in North Africa - Ouzoud Falls. Rating. 44.8%. GPS coordinates. 32.0152 N 6.7201 W. Location, address. The Ouzoud Waterfalls are a complex network of waterfalls that cascade one into another through 3 major and several minor drops. From top to bottom, the chain of waterfalls stretches 330 feet. The brilliant white of the stirred-up water contrasts dramatically with the rich red sandstone outcroppings of the El Abid river gorge.

Ouzoud Falls (Amazigh: Imuzzar n wuẓuḍ, French: Cascades d'Ouzoud) is the collective name for several waterfalls that empty into the El-Abid River's (Arabic for "Slaves' River") gorge. This popular tourism destination is located near the Middle Atlas village of Tanaghmeilt , in the province of Azilal , 150 km northeast of Marrakesh .
